Trell is a name often given to boys. Ranked #12105 and holds a steady place on the charts. It comes from a Germanic origin and traditionally means "Wise counselor or strong loyal companion". It has 1 syllable.
Trell stems from Germanic roots suggesting counsel and steadfastness. The name's brevity gives it modern appeal while hinting at ancient reliability. Today it fits boys who grow into dependable, thoughtful individuals with quiet authority.
